RSXJ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2013 in Review

3 of the 3,085 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in VanEck Russia Small-Cap ETF (RSXJ) for Q3 2013, worth a combined $2.03M — up 74% from $1.17M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 3 funds closed out of RSXJ and 1 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 2 trimmed existing stakes and 0 added.

The largest buyer was Jane Street, opening a new position worth an estimated $1.02M. The largest seller was Susquehanna International Group, cutting an estimated $244K.
